3D Scan Method for Measurement of Profile and Its Application
|
Abstract:
Scan method for measurement of profile with simple setup is proposed. This scan system can be used easily to measure cylindrical object's 3D profile. A laser light-knife is projected onto the surface of object. And this laser light-knife will be twisted or changed according to the profile of object's surface. Then, the CCD and camera will capture and store the scene (frame) into computer. When we rotate the object even speed a lap(360°), while the light-knife is fixed corresponding to the object, a serial of picture including the information of distortion will be recorded into computer. Finally, we get the whole 3D profile of object via assembling the information above mentioned. This is an effective system for measurement of profile. The sensitivity of this system will be arrived at \{0.01mm\} when the yardstick of object is about one hundred millimeters. On the other hand, the image-forming system will be changed accordingly including CCD & lens when we measure other dimension extension. In this paper the experimental result for measuring the profile of complex model is put forward. In the same way, we can obtain other complex surface profile rapidly and successfully. So, this method and system will be widely used in engineering metrical field.
